Core i9-12900K | SpecificationsComparison of all specifications | Core i9-7920X |
---|---|---|
General | ||
Nov 4th, 2021 | Release Date | Sep 10th, 2017 |
$599.00 | MSRP | $1,199.00 |
Desktop | Segment | Desktop |
Intel Socket 1700 | Socket | Intel Socket 2066 |
Alder Lake | Codename | Skylake |
125 W | Power Consumption | 140 W |
Performance | ||
16 | Cores | 12 |
24 | Threads | 24 |
3.2 GHz | Base Frequency | 2.9 GHz |
5.2 GHz | Turbo Frequency | 4.3 GHz |
30 MB | L3 Cache | 16.5 MB |
Other Features | ||
DDR4 @ 3200 MHz, DDR5 @ 4800 MHz | RAM | DDR4 @ 2666 MHz |
UHD Graphics 770 | Integrated Graphics | No |
Yes | Overclockable | Yes |
